This game played best on a 386sx 16mhz machine with VGA. Although, I do have fond memories of trying really hard to play this game on a Turbo XT machine with an EGA adapter. I think the minimum requirements stated in the box were a 286/10mhz, but I really wanted to play it and was stuck with a hand-me-down XT after my dad got a better machine. :(
